Explorer yields big intersections

COALWORKS is off to a promising start with exploration at Oaklands in New South Wales.

The explorer yielded a best intersection of 16.40m in the Lane Shaft seam.

The best intersection started at a depth of 120m and included 12.2m of interval thickness at a calorific value of 5236 kilocalories per kilogram.

There were four other holes with interval thicknesses ranging between 6m and 12.8m, with calorific values at 5046-5181kcal/kg.

All intersections were within 8m of a depth of 116m.

Ongoing drilling in EL6861 is part of a program to upgrade the 760 million tonnes of indicated and inferred resources at the Oaklands project to measured status.

Coalworks is aiming to complete the bankable feasibility study of its open pit Oaklands North coal mine by mid-2010.

The project is a joint venture between 60% stakeholder Coalworks and 40% owner Willala Pastoral Company.

Shares in Coalworks closed up 5.5c (29.7%) to 24c yesterday.
